Although B&O are never purely about specs, the Beolab 90s are staggering: Hardware Makeup (per unit): * 18 Scan-Speak Drivers * 18 Amplifiers (16,000w) * 18 DSP units * 18 DACs

They have extremely precise imaging in narrow dispersion mode. In Omni mode they obviously sound very diffuse and works great for parties.
